Interrogative Pronouns
Interrogative Pronouns Definition
An interrogative pronoun replaces a noun and is used to begin a question. Interrogative pronouns include what, which, who, whom, and whose.
Examples of Interrogative Pronouns

Some examples of interrogative pronouns would be the following:

Who are we meeting at the movie theater?

What is the name of your favorite movie?

To whom should I address this letter?
